Summary:What are proposed are: monoclonal antibodies of the type IgG comprising variable domains in the form of a combination of a derivative VHH with a variable domain of a light chain VL. The antibodies mentioned may comprise amino acid substitutions in positions 44 and/or 45 (according to the Kabat numbering scheme) or combinations thereof. The antibodies described have increased affinity and improved aggregation stability.
